ZDGE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

42 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Zedge (ZDGE)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$28.8M — down 32% from $42.4M a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in ZDGE was balanced in Q4 2021: 9 funds opened new positions, 9 closed out, 21 added to existing stakes and 8 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Renaissance Technologies, adding an estimated $1.73M. The largest seller was Graticule Asia Macro Advisors, exiting entirely with an estimated $2M sold.
